About Duratec

Duratec Limited,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the provision of assessment, protection, remediation, and refurbishment services to a range of assets primarily for steel and concrete infrastructure in Australia. It operates through Defence, Mining & Industrial, Building & Façade, and Energy segments. The Defence segment delivers capital facilities, infrastructure, and estate works program projects. Financial Performance

In fiscal year 2025, Duratec's revenue was 573.03 million, an increase of 3.10% compared to the previous year's 555.79 million. Earnings were 22.83 million, an increase of 6.52%.
